PAUL JOSEPH HASTINGS became the Twenty-Seventh Pastor of the Green River Church in January, 1945, after having been called by the Congregation the previous December 23, 1944. We have very little information concerning him and his pastorate, as the records are not complete. The Church entertained the Annual Session of the Association in August, 1945, and reported 19 baptisms. It had also voted to go to two Sundays per month preaching and paid the pastor $562.00 that year. For the first time since 1919-1920 the Church raised over $1,000 for all purposes - $1,166.94 was the total amount raised and reported.
